Report: Bride, 13, dies of genital bleeding - Mideast/N. Africa - msnbc.com




In September, a 12-year-old Yemeni child-bride died after struggling for three days in labor to give birth, a local human rights organization said.

Yemen once set 15 as the minimum age for marriage, but parliament annulled that law in the 1990s, saying parents should decide when a daughter marries.
 
What exactly does this have to do with Islam? Child marriage used to be common everywhere, and is still allowed in countries with a variety of different religions. Conversely, plenty of Islamic countries don't allow children getting married either. Hell, you can still get legally married at age 13 in the U.S. I consider it a deplorable practice, but poor medical care was still the likely cause of this poor girls death.

I didn't know there were places in the US where it was still so young, though I knew there were until the 70's.

In Spain it is only 13 as well and in quite a lot of East European countries 14. Some European countries it is 15 but a quick look and around the world 16 seems to be the most usual.

I agree some other problem and poor medical care seems to be the reason for this girl's death.
 
Females dying in child birth is nothing new. On the same day that the story was written, I'm sure adult women in the same regions died in child birth.

I'm not saying I agree with children so young being made to be brides and have children, but this is definitely a cultural phenomenon and not a religious one. In the grand scheme, it wasn't too long ago that Europe had the same practice. The same practices can be found in India. To say Islam is to blame is just vitriolic bigotry.
